双驱同步橡胶齿轮泵式滤胶机滤网孔径对胎侧胶性能的影响  

Effect of Filter Apertures of Dual Drive Synchronous Rubber Gear Pump Rubber Filter on Properties of Sidewall Compound

摘  要:采用一种双驱同步橡胶齿轮泵式滤胶机对轮胎胎侧胶进行过滤,研究滤网孔径对胎侧胶性能的影响。结果表明:经过过滤的胶料的性能优于未过滤的胶料,且采用孔径0.070 mm(200目)滤网过滤的胶料的硫化特性、物理性能和耐屈挠性能最优,Payne效应最弱,动态力学性能较好;与未经过过滤的硫化胶相比,采用0.070 mm孔径滤网过滤的硫化胶的拉伸强度提高33.0%,撕裂强度提高33.3%,平均龟裂等级降低3级。A dual drive synchronous rubber gear pump rubber filter was used to filter the tire sidewall compound,and the effect of the filter apertures on the properties of the sidewall compound was studied.The results showed that the properties of the filtered compound were better than those of the unfiltered compound,and the compound filtered with filter of 0.070 mm aperture(200 mesh)had the best vulcanization characteristics,physical properties and flexibility resistance,the weakest Payne effect,and better dynamic mechanical properties.Compared with unfiltered vulcanizate,the vulcanizate filtered with filter of 0.070 mm aperture had a 33.0%increase in tensile strength,a 33.3%increase in tear strength,and a 3-level decrease in average cracking level.
